📘 :The Revelation of Jesus Christ: The True Source of the Gospel



November 18,2024

KEY SCRIPTURES: Galatians 1:11–12; 2 Corinthians 4:5–6; 2 Corinthians 4:13; Ephesians 1:17–18; Luke 4:18–19

🔹 The Revelation That Births the Gospel

The gospel we preach has one unchanging source—the revelation of Jesus Christ. As Paul declared,

“I neither received it from man… but by the revelation of Jesus Christ.”
(Galatians 1:11–12)

This gospel does not originate from theological training, intellectual reasoning, traditions, or human ideas. Everyone who truly preaches Christ must first arrive at this same divine source—a personal unveiling of the Lord Jesus.

It is this revelation that moves us from knowing about Christ to knowing Christ Himself. From that place, we boldly declare,

“We believe, and therefore we speak.”
(2 Corinthians 4:13)

🔹 A Knowledge That Is Spirit and Life

This knowing is not sensual, emotional, or mystical. It is the Spirit-given conviction that turns the written letter into Spirit and life (John 6:63). Through the Holy Spirit, Jesus becomes alive, real, and active in our hearts.

When Christ is revealed in us:

He expresses Himself through our words and actions.

We preach Him to the brokenhearted.

We proclaim deliverance to the captives.

We announce sight to the blind.

We reveal His compassion and His authority.
(Luke 4:18–19)

The living Christ operates within us every moment, and His life finds expression through our ministry.

🔹 What Separates True Gospel Preaching

The revelation of Yeshua HaMashiach distinguishes our preaching from:

Human philosophies

Religious systems

Earthly authorities

Dead traditions

Our message is anchored in the living Christ—loving, merciful, Savior of the world, yet also the righteous Judge of the living and the dead (Acts 10:42). Knowing this, Paul said,

“Knowing therefore the terror of the Lord, we persuade men.”
(2 Corinthians 5:11)
